Контейнерная виртуализация — это технология, позволяющая запускать приложения в изолированных контейнерах, которые могут работать на одном физическом сервере или в облаке. Каждый контейнер содержит все необходимые для работы приложения компоненты, такие как библиотеки, зависимости и среду выполнения, что позволяет избежать конфликтов между приложениями и значительно упрощает управление и масштабирование инфраструктуры.

Основными преимуществами контейнерная виртуализация являются:

Изолированность — каждый контейнер запускается в своей изолированной среде, что позволяет избежать конфликтов и улучшить безопасность.

Масштабируемость — контейнеры могут быть легко масштабированы вертикально (добавлением ресурсов на сервере) и горизонтально (добавлением дополнительных контейнеров).

Гибкость — контейнеры могут быть легко созданы, запущены и удалены, что значительно упрощает управление инфраструктурой.

Переносимость — контейнеры могут быть запущены на любом сервере или в облаке, что позволяет упростить развертывание приложений.

Контейнерная виртуализация используется во многих областях, таких как разработка, тестирование и производственная эксплуатация приложений. Она также является ключевой технологией для создания микросервисных архитектур, где каждый сервис работает в своем контейнере.

В целом, контейнерная виртуализация представляет собой эффективное решение для упрощения управления инфраструктурой и повышения гибкости, масштабируемости и безопасности приложений.

от admin